What does a program assistant do?
A program assistant provides administrative support for a program office, such as an academic department or a unit of a non-profit. As a program assistant, your job duties may include scheduling travel, coordinating logistical issues for executives or other team members, filing, and performing other clerical tasks as needed. To become a program assistant, you typically need at least a high school diploma or GED certificate and administrative work experience. Some employers may also require a college degree. Additional qualifications include strong multi-tasking, organizational, and communication skills, along with computer proficiency.

Job description
Assistant Athletic Trainers are typically assigned oversight of one primary sports program; however, they may serve in a supporting capacity for a secondary sports program. They are responsible for assisting the Senior Associate AD for Sports Medicine in the prevention, evaluation, treatment, referral and rehabilitation of injuries/illnesses of student-athletes. They may supervise part time athletic trainers, graduate assistants, or student workers. They perform their work independently, under limited supervision.
Specific duties include, but are not limited to:
- Assist in the daily health care of student-athletes.
- Record and maintain appropriate medical records for treatment given.
- Interface with various internal and external personnel for referral purposes and information exchange.
- Provide guidance to part time athletic trainers, graduate students, and undergraduate students in the Sports Medicine unit.
- Assist in various teaching responsibilities and in clinical education, providing support in the administrative management of the Sports Medicine unit.
- Medical coverage of men's football , and/or other sports as needed.
- Transport student-athletes to medical appointments.
- Other miscellaneous job-related duties as deemed necessary by the Senior Associate AD for Sports Medicine.
Knowledge/Skills/Abilities :
- Knowledge of NCAA, ACC and institutional rules and regulations.
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ills and the ability to work effectively with a wide range of constituents in a diverse community.
- Demonstrates genuine concern and interest for the welfare of student-athletes.
- Ability to read, understand, follow, and enforce safety procedures.
- Knowledge of CPR and emergency medical procedures.
- Ability to evaluate therapeutic requirements for student-athletes, and to fit and modify therapeutic and/or protective equipment.
- Ability to function professionally in highly stressful situations and to provide clear information on an impromptu basis to individuals or groups of people.
- Ability to maintain poise in emergency situations and effectively interact with people in a calm, positive manner.
- Ability and desire to perform accurate, detail-oriented work, manage multiple tasks simultaneously, and maintain confidentiality and a professional demeanor.
- Ability to make administrative/procedural decisions and sound judgments.
- Ability to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ing, with members of the health care and performance team.
- Organizational and computer skills.
- Ability to relate to both men's and women's athletic injuries and rehabilitation of injuries to student-athletes required.
Required Qualifications
Education: Bachelor's degree required.
Experience: Two years of certified athletic trainer experience in an NCAA institutional athletic environment.
Licensure:
- Eligibility for State Licensure as an Athletic Trainer.
- Certified Athletic Trainer per the National Athletic Trainers Association Board of Certification (NATABOC).
- CPR/AED certifications.
- Valid driver's license and personal transportation.
Preferred Qualifications
Education : Master's Degree.
Preferred experience includes:
- 3+ years' experience working in a Division I-A institution.
- First Aid/CPR Instructor.
- Experience working in the supervision and education of student interns and graduate assistants.
- Experience providing Sports Medicine coverage for football and/or acute injuries
- Experience with performance technologies / movement assessments / post-operative rehabilitation
Licensure : CES, PES, FMS, cupping, and/or Graston certifications preferred.
